🏗️ Nucor Steel mill fuels business boom in rural West Virginia. Two convenience stores near the construction site are thriving from the influx of workers, with Jerry's Run Food Mart reporting constant busy traffic and the newly opened Williams Apple Grove Market offering groceries and a community gathering space. Local officials expect further economic growth as the steel mill progresses, with Commissioner Rick Handley saying, "I think we've just touched the tip of the iceberg." RV parks have already sprung up to accommodate construction workers, though the county still faces a housing shortage for permanent Nucor employees.
📅 Community calendar highlights upcoming local meetings in River Cities area. The O.O. McIntyre Park District Board will meet Friday, May 9 at 11 a.m. in Gallipolis, Ohio. Other scheduled gatherings include the Bedford Township Board of Trustees on May 12, Meigs County Board of Health on May 13, and a Regional Transportation Planning Organization meeting on May 15 to select State Transportation Block Grant projects for multiple counties. All meetings are open to the public and address various community governance matters.
